what are all the actual roots of the polynomial x^4-4x^3+6x^2-4x+1

Respuesta :

VeyaU72553 VeyaU72553
  • 04-11-2022
[tex]\begin{gathered} x^4-4x^3+6x^2-4x+1=(x-1)^4 \\ so,\text{ the only root is x=1 ( with multiplicity 4)} \end{gathered}[/tex]
